On Monday morning, at 9:45 a.m., Jim Healey was in the studio to speak with Jessica Martin and Sherri Lies from the Community Cancer Services program based here in Sandpoint. This worthwhile program serves the cancer-affected/afflicted residents of Boundary and Bonner counties in north Idaho. The history and progress of the program was presented as well as an upcoming fund-raising event this weekend on Cinco de Mayo at 6:00 p.m. at the Trinity at City Beach Restaurant was discussed. April 29, 2013 by SusanRock Creek Alliance Board Members Discuss Ongoing Activism to Protect the Clark Fork River System
On Monday morning, April 29, at 9:00 a.m., Jim interviewed two members of the Rock Creek Alliance, Rich Del Carlo and Jean Gerth, concerning the status of the mining effort challenges and the 25 years of battling to keep the waters of our Lake Pend Oreille unsoiled. A matching-fund event, through the Idaho Gives organization (www.idahogives.razoo.com), will occur this Thursday, May 2nd and the group hopes to secure funding through this donation drive to cover continuing expenses for the Alliance..
